We report the self-induced "electroclick" immobilization of the Cu(II)(6-ethynyl-TMPA)(H(2)O) complex, by its simple electro-reduction, onto a mixed azidoundodecane-/decane-thiol modified gold electrode. The redox response of the grafted [Cu(II/I)(TMPA)] at the modified electrode is fully reversible indicating no Cu coordination change and a fast electron transfer.
